Q: Is 332,012,010 a Composite Number?

 A: Yes, 332,012,010 is a composite number.

Why is 332,012,010 a composite number?

A composite number is a number that can be divided evenly by more numbers than 1 and itself. It is the opposite of a prime number.

The number 332,012,010 can be evenly divided by 1 2 3 5 6 10 11 15 22 29 30 33 55 58 66 87 110 145 165 174 290 319 330 435 638 870 957 1,595 1,914 3,190 4,785 9,570 34,693 69,386 104,079 173,465 208,158 346,930 381,623 520,395 763,246 1,006,097 1,040,790 1,144,869 1,908,115 2,012,194 2,289,738 3,018,291 3,816,230 5,030,485 5,724,345 6,036,582 10,060,970 11,067,067 11,448,690 15,091,455 22,134,134 30,182,910 33,201,201 55,335,335 66,402,402 110,670,670 166,006,005 and 332,012,010, with no remainder.

Since 332,012,010 cannot be divided by just 1 and 332,012,010, it is a composite number.
